New energy vehicles are exempt from purchase tax. The vehicle purchase tax is a type of tax levied on units and individuals purchasing specified vehicles within the country, which evolved from the vehicle purchase surcharge. The following vehicles are exempt from purchase tax: 1. Public buses and trolleybuses purchased by urban public transport enterprises; 2. New energy vehicles; 3. Non-transport specialized operation vehicles with fixed installations; 4. National comprehensive fire and rescue vehicles with dedicated emergency rescue license plates; 5. Vehicles included in the equipment procurement plans of the Chinese People's Liberation Army and the Chinese People's Armed Police Force; 6. Vehicles for the personal use of foreign embassies, consulates, and international organizations stationed in China and their relevant personnel, which should be exempt from tax according to legal provisions.

Hey, I've talked to a lot of friends about the purchase tax on new energy vehicles. Basically, in China, most new energy vehicles like pure electric vehicles and plug-in hybrids are indeed exempt from purchase tax, which is a government incentive to promote environmentally friendly cars. But don't assume all vehicles qualify—it depends on policy changes. The exemption has been extended from 2023 to 2027, so before buying, check the national catalog to ensure the model complies. Also, while the tax exemption saves a lot, the overall budget should still factor in the vehicle price. I’ve also noticed some places offer green license plates and charging subsidies, so ask about the details when purchasing. In the long run, the tax savings are really worthwhile, but stay updated on policy changes.

The exemption of purchase tax for new energy vehicles is related to both environmental protection and practicality. I found that the government offers incentives to reduce carbon emissions, such as the full exemption of purchase tax for pure electric vehicles, which will last until 2027. However, not all hybrid vehicles are fully exempt—some only receive a partial reduction. When purchasing a car, it's crucial to check the model's eligibility and the official catalog. Policies change quickly, and missing details might cost you more. In the long run, tax savings can encourage more people to choose green transportation, but maintenance costs should also be considered in advance. Proactively researching can save you from regrets later.

Why is the car cigarette lighter not working?

There are several reasons why a car cigarette lighter may not have power: 1. The fuse is blown. 2. The cigarette lighter plug is loose. Here is more information about cigarette lighters: 1. The cigarette lighter draws power from the car's electrical system to heat a metal heating element (such as a heating plate or wire) to provide a flame source for lighting cigarettes. The cigarette lighter socket can usually be configured with a car inverter to charge mobile electronic devices, etc. 2. The cigarette lighter operates at 12 volts, which matches the vehicle's battery voltage. The outer metal shell of the lighter is the negative terminal, while the central heating element is the positive terminal. When the lighter is inserted and pressed down to lock, the heating plate contacts the positive terminal of the socket and begins heating. Once the heating plate reaches the required temperature, the temperature-sensitive spring deforms due to the heat, releasing the lighter plug, which pops out, allowing the user to light a cigarette.

How to Set the BMW Lock Sound?

BMW lock sound setting methods are as follows: 1. You can click the vehicle's central control screen, select "My Vehicle," enter the interface, click "Settings," find the option under "Doors/Keys," and check the lock/unlock sound prompt. Alternatively, you can also check "Lock when walking away" in the convenience interface to complete the lock sound setting. 2. Taking the BMW X1 as an example, press the brake pedal, shift the gear lever to P, release the brake pedal, press the one-button start button twice, and close all doors. Finally, hold the lock button on the driver's door for more than 10 seconds to successfully set the lock horn sound. If the above methods still do not work, the owner can drive the car to a 4S store or a professional auto repair shop and ask the staff to help with a computer reset.

How Does a Car Air Conditioning System Work?

The working principle of a car air conditioning system is as follows: 1. Compression Process: The compressor draws in low-temperature, low-pressure refrigerant gas from the evaporator outlet and compresses it into high-temperature, high-pressure gas, which is then discharged from the compressor. 2. Heat Dissipation Process: The high-temperature, high-pressure superheated refrigerant gas enters the condenser. Due to the reduction in pressure and temperature, the refrigerant gas condenses into a liquid, releasing a significant amount of heat. 3. Throttling Process: The higher-temperature and higher-pressure refrigerant liquid passes through the expansion device, causing its volume to increase and its pressure and temperature to drop sharply, exiting the expansion device as a mist (fine droplets). 4. Heat Absorption Process: The mist-like refrigerant liquid enters the evaporator, where the boiling point of the refrigerant is much lower than the temperature inside the evaporator, causing the refrigerant liquid to evaporate into gas. During the evaporation process, it absorbs a large amount of surrounding heat, and then the low-temperature, low-pressure refrigerant vapor re-enters the compressor. This cycle repeats continuously, thereby achieving the purpose of reducing the temperature of the surrounding air.

How to Upgrade the In-Car Navigation System of Volkswagen Lavida?

Enter the navigation interface, click on the menu, then select function settings, and click on 'About Navigation'. Inside, there is a navigation information button. Click on it to view the serial number and version information. The system will prompt whether to upgrade. Select 'Yes', and a dialog box for starting the upgrade will pop up. First, select Amap Navigation, then choose to upgrade. Here is some extended information about car navigation: 1. The built-in GPS antenna in the car navigation system receives data from at least 3 of the 24 GPS satellites orbiting the Earth, thereby determining the car's current location. The navigation host matches the position coordinates determined by the GPS satellite signals with the electronic map data to accurately locate the car on the electronic map. 2. The car navigation system mainly consists of two parts: the navigation host and the navigation display terminal. Based on this, it can achieve various functions such as driving navigation, route recommendations, information queries, and playing AV/TV. The driver only needs to watch the display screen, listen to voice prompts, and operate the remote control to achieve the above functions, making driving effortless and comfortable.

Can Spark Plugs Be Cleaned and Reused?

Spark plugs can be cleaned and reused if they show minimal wear. Generally, they should be replaced every 40,000 to 60,000 kilometers under normal maintenance conditions, but this may vary depending on the brand and engine type. It is recommended to follow the user manual for specific guidance. Platinum spark plugs should be replaced at 40,000 kilometers, standard nickel alloy spark plugs at 20,000 kilometers, and iridium spark plugs between 60,000 to 80,000 kilometers. Steps for replacing spark plugs: Open the hood and remove the plastic engine cover. Disconnect the high-voltage ignition wires, marking each wire according to its corresponding cylinder to avoid confusion. Use a spark plug socket to remove each spark plug one by one. During removal, check for any external debris such as leaves or dust, and ensure the area is thoroughly cleaned. Insert the new spark plug into the spark plug hole, hand-tighten it a few turns, and then use the socket to fully tighten it. Reinstall the high-voltage ignition wires in the correct firing order and reattach the cover.

What should I pay attention to when driving on the highway for the first time?

Precautions for driving on the highway for the first time are as follows: 1. Pay attention to traffic rules. 2. Check the vehicle before entering the highway and understand the speed limits. The minimum speed on the highway should not be less than 60 km/h, and the maximum speed should not exceed 120 km/h. 3. Pay attention to signs, markings, and warning signs. 4. When exiting the highway, merge lanes in advance. When you see the roadside signs indicating 1.5km or 1km, merge into the outermost lane to prepare. 5. Maintain a safe distance. Keeping a proper distance is the most important factor for driving safety. Many novice drivers, due to lack of experience, may misjudge the distance, follow too closely, and may not be able to brake in time.
